Those about to take a cheap holiday in Dubai have been advised on what to do and where to go once they get to the exotic location.
Writing for InsideBayArea.com, Ann Tatko-Peterson states: “Dubai has become one of the fastest-growing tourism hot spots. When it comes to hotels and things to do, the choices seem endless.”
She recommends paying a visit to the Mall of Emirates for a first-rate shopping experience encompassing 466 retailers and all manner of local goods.
Furthermore, she adds, those visiting in 2010 could be there in time for the opening of its second wing, the Dubai Mall, which will boast 1,200 outlets, an observation deck and its very own ice rink.
Gold Souk, which is in Deira, could also make for a magnificent spectacle, the writer adds, as it is home to 300 retailers selling gleaming jewellery and accessories.
Finally, Jumeira Beach could provide a much-needed oasis, Ms Tatko-Peterson concludes, as it offers picnic and play areas as well as a great spot for a dip.
